## Data stores — Cravemate restock planner

Quick tour for release folks. Three stores: the planner DB (routes, pick lists, machine inventory), a Redis cache for slot availability, and cold storage for historical fill rates. Only the planner DB matters for releases — migrations run automatically on deploy, but sanity-check the version table first. Staging mirrors prod weekly, so don't panic about stale counts. To check the migration version table, connect with the string below.

database URL for bahop-yagep: mssql://sildor_svc:35ha7jz@db-fb6d.nelvrodyn.example:5432/casath

## Changed defaults

Heads up: the Ledgerline tax-rate lookup cache now defaults to a 15-minute TTL instead of 24 hours. Turns out rates in the Veldt County sandbox were going stale mid-demo, which was embarrassing. Eviction is now LRU rather than FIFO, and the cache warms on boot. If you're reviewing, check that nothing hardcodes the old TTL. The new defaults land as follows.

deployment values, bajop-taweg:
holwyn:
  log_level: debug
  metrics_host: metrics.holwyn.zemvarsys.internal
  pool_size: 32

## Runbook: Dark Mode in the Brindlepane Admin Dashboard

Hey plugin authors — dark mode in Brindlepane is theme-token driven, so don't hardcode colors or your panels will glow like a lighthouse at midnight. The dashboard swaps token sets at runtime based on user preference. If your plugin ignores the tokens, file it under known issues. The theming service ships with the following defaults.

service settings:
BRIIX_PIN=8582
BRIIX_TENANT=raleth
BRIIX_METRICS_HOST=metrics.briix.urlaqstack.example
BRIIX_SEAL=seal_c11ef522
BRIIX_STANDBY_TEAM=ulaok

### Crash ingest endpoint (Shattertrace)

New team members: the Shattertrace pipeline accepts symbolicated crash payloads at `/v2/ingest`, batching them per app build before fan-out to triage queues. Payloads must include build hash and device class, or they are quarantined. Every request is authenticated against the internal Shattertrace API; for staging work, authenticate with the following key.

API key for bageg-kajef: vxb2-ss